If you’re in the mood for playing the lottery, but don’t want to drive to the convenience store or buy a ticket at the gas station, you can play lottery online. These sites are becoming increasingly popular, with a number of major US states now offering state games that can be played on the internet. These games help fund state programs like education, veterans services, and natural resources.

Most online lottery sites feature a variety of games from different countries. Most also offer syndicates, which can increase your chances of winning. Many of these sites also keep track of where you’re located, which can be useful if you’re unsure about the rules for your local lottery.

Some websites even allow players to buy tickets with a smartphone, which makes it easier to keep track of your purchases. These sites may also have a community of other lottery enthusiasts who can share tips and encouragement.

Another advantage of online lottery is its built-in safety features. Unlike paper tickets, online lottery tickets are digital and stored under your user profile, which prevents them from getting lost before the drawing. They’re also usually emailed to you, which eliminates the need to search through your wallet or purse for a missing ticket.

In addition to providing a variety of game types and payment methods, many online lottery websites also have bonus programs. These can include VIP status, which offers discounts based on the amount of money you spend on lottery tickets. Other bonus programs can include free tickets for new customers, cash back, and referral bonuses.
